Thanks! The FM sound in the higher voice is modulating the cutoff frequency of a filter at audio rate. The other voices are typical subtractive synths. Although one of them is using feedback with a TB-303-style filter and distortion to get the squelchy sound. I don’t have anything for sidechaining or compression, but I do some limiting when post-processing.

The Elektron boxes look like lots of fun :) For this setup I spent about 2-3 weeks learning how to use the KeyStep while gradually saving more sequences for this performance. At this stage, I had ideas for how the transitions would flow but I wasn’t working on them yet. Eventually I started piecing everything together and playing it lots until I was happy with the results.

made on DIY analog modular setup. two oscillators, each going into a transistor ladder filter modulated w/ LFO, and then a VCA modulated w/ another LFO. reverb applied at the end. the amplitude modulation creates a beating effect that looks like a flying butterfly around 4:10. hope you enjoy :)
